Understanding the Basics: How Online Casinos Work
So, how does it all work? Let’s break down the key components:
- Software: Online casinos use sophisticated software to run their games. This software is usually provided by specialist companies like Microgaming, NetEnt, or Playtech. These companies ensure the games are fair and use random number generators (RNGs) to determine the outcomes, meaning every spin of the reels or deal of the cards is truly random.
- Licensing and Regulation: Reputable online casinos are licensed and regulated by gambling authorities. In Ireland, the Revenue Commissioners are responsible for regulating online gambling. A license means the casino has to adhere to strict rules to ensure fair play, protect player funds, and prevent problem gambling. Always check for a valid license before signing up.
- Games: The selection of games is vast. You’ll find everything from classic slots with three reels to modern video slots with complex bonus features. Table games like bl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ker are also popular, with many casinos offering live dealer versions where you can interact with a real dealer via video stream.
- Payments: Online casinos accept a variety of payment methods,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and sometimes even cryptocurrencies. When making a deposit, your funds are usually available instantly. Withdrawals can take a bit longer, depending on the payment method and the casino’s processing times.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Casinos often offer bonuses to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ses (matching your first deposit), free spins, reload bonuses (on subsequent deposits), and loyalty programs. Be sure to read the terms and conditions carefully, as bonuses often come with wagering requirements (the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w your winnings).
Choosing a Safe and Reputable Online Casino
With so many online casinos to choose from, how do you pick a good one? Here are some key things to look for:
- Licensing: Check for a license from a reputable gambling authority,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), or the Irish Revenue Commissioners. This indicates the casino is regulated and adheres to strict standards.
- Security: Make sure the casino uses SSL encryption to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ock symbol in the browser’s address bar.
- Game Selection: Does the casino offer the games you enjoy? Check if they have a good variety of slots, table games, and live dealer options.
- Payment Options: Does the casino offer payment methods you’re comfortable with? Ensure they accept Irish-friendly options like Visa, Mastercard, and e-wallets.
- Customer Support: Does the casino offer good customer support? Look for options like live chat, email, and phone support. Test their responsiveness by sending them a quick question.
- Reviews and Reputation: Read online reviews from other players. See what they say about the casino’s fairness, payout speed, and overall experience.
Playing Responsibly: Staying Safe and Having Fun
Online gambling should be fun and entertaining, but it’s important to gamble responsibly. Here are some tips to help you stay in control:
- Set a Budget: Before you start playing, decide how much money you can afford to lose. Stick to your budget, and never chase your losses.
- Set Time Limits: Decide how much time you’ll spend playing, and stick to it. Don’t let gambling interfere with your other responsibilities.
- Take Breaks: Step away from the games regularly. Get up, stretch, and clear your head.
- Don’t Gamble Under the Influence: Never gamble when you’re under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
- Recognize the Signs of Problem Gambling: If you find yourself gambling more than you intended, chasing losses, or neglecting your responsibilities, seek help. Resources like Problem Gambling Ireland and GamCare are available to provide support.
